Aren't they called the hedge men or something?
Yeah, their unofficial nickname is The Hedgemen, a lot more inventive than their official nickname "City".
The hedge nearly went a few years ago as Glebe Park's pitch was found to be too small for the minimum requirements needed for UEFA rules but there was so much uproar that they extended the other side of the pitch rather than having to demolish the hedge.
